Living with a chronic health condition can feel overwhelming, especially when you are trying to understand a diagnosis, keep up with medications, monitor symptoms, make lifestyle changes, and coordinate care with multiple healthcare providers.

 

Infinite Chronic Care Education is a personalized virtual education and consulting program designed to help adults better understand their chronic health conditions and develop practical self-management strategies that support long-term wellness.

 

Through one-on-one education, personalized guidance, lifestyle support, and practical tools, you will gain a clearer understanding of your diagnosis, medications, health measurements, daily habits, and recommended follow-up care. The goal is to help you feel more informed, organized, confident, and prepared to participate actively in your healthcare.

 

This program does not replace your primary care provider or specialists. Instead, it complements your existing medical care by helping you better understand and apply the information provided by your healthcare team.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is this the same as medical chronic care management?

No. Infinite Chronic Care Education™ is an educational and consulting service. It is not Medicare Chronic Care

Management, medical case management, or clinical care coordination billed through insurance.

 

Does this service establish a provider-patient relationship?

No. This program does not establish a healthcare provider-patient relationship and does not replace care from your primary care provider or specialists.

 

Can you diagnose or treat my condition?

No. This service does not include medical evaluation, diagnosis, treatment, prescribing, or medication management.

 

Can you help me understand my medications?

Yes. We can provide general medication education, help organize your medication list, and prepare questions for your prescriber or pharmacist. We do not change medications or recommend dosage adjustments.

 

Can you help me understand my laboratory results?

We can explain general terminology, help organize results, and prepare questions for your healthcare provider. We do not diagnose conditions or make treatment decisions based on laboratory findings.

 

Can you help me track my blood pressure or blood sugar?

Yes. We can help you create a tracking routine, organize your readings, and identify questions or patterns to discuss with your licensed healthcare provider.

 

Is this service helpful for caregivers?

Yes. Caregivers may receive education, organization support, appointment preparation guidance, and practical tools to help them support a loved one managing a chronic condition.

 

Can this replace visits with my primary care provider?

No. You should continue all recommended appointments, laboratory testing, monitoring, and treatment with your licensed healthcare providers.
